North Carolina legislator compares Lincoln to Hitler

A legislator in North Carolina used his social media campaign page on Wednesday (April 12) to compare 16th U.S. President Abraham Lincoln to Adolf Hitler.

Republican Representative of Cabarrus County, Larry Pittman posted the comment after he was criticized over the legislation he and two others sponsored in the General Assembly to restore a state ban on same sex marriage.

In the long thread of comments a user posed that the “Civil War is over. The Fed won. Get over it.”

In a response to that Pittman said, “And if Hitler had own, should the world just get over it? Lincoln was the same sort of tyrant”.

He wrote that Lincoln was “personally responsible for the deaths of 800,000 Americans in a war that was unnecessary and unconstitutional.”

According to www.civilwar.org an estimated 620,000 men died in the line of duty during the Civil War. But in 2012 The New York Times said that a historian from Binghamton University in New York recalculated the death toll and raised it to 750,000.

Pittman did not return a single phone call to his legislative office seeking comment.

Wayne Goodwin, North Carolina’s Democratic Party chairman called on the leaders of Republican to condemn Pittman’s comments.

"Representative Pittman and his ultra-conservative allies in the General Assembly have no sense of decency, no sense of shame and no sense of historical fact," Goodwin said in a statement.

The bill, which is being co-sponsored by Pittman claims that the United States Supreme Court overstepped with its 2015 ruling that effectively voided an amendment to North Carolina’s constitution forbidding same sex marriage. North Carolina voters approved the amendment in 2012.

House Speaker Time Moore of Kings Mountain said that the bill introduced will not be considered because the country’s highest court has firmly ruled on the issue.
